Transaction e8ed5fff627891374a24163af5aceb25d12deec9f627650ef43e5cfda398db5c
1 Input
1 Output
-
e8ed5fff627891374a24163af5aceb25d12deec9f627650ef43e5cfda398db5c:0
- value
- 87004
- script pubkey
- OP_0 OP_PUSHBYTES_20 3bca39873220335bff1594d49402d41dd4bec9da
- address
- bc1q809rnpejyqe4hlc4jn2fgqk5rh2tajw6y3s9km